When the Liberty bell was cast, how much did it weigh?

Social Studies
1 answer:
bezimeni [28]3 years ago
4 0

It was originally cast in 1782 in the Whitechapel Foundry in the East end of London, England. It weighs 2080 pounds.

<h3><u>What is Council-Manager Government?</u></h3>
  • One of the five main forms of municipal government that can be found in American cities and towns is council-manager government.
  • The mayor-council, commission, town meeting, and representative town meeting are the other four.
  • In a council-manager system, an elected city council acts as the main legislative body of the municipality and appoints a chief executive officer known as a city manager to oversee daily municipal operations, create a budget, and carry out and enforce the council's policy and legislative initiatives.
  • The mayor, who may be elected at-large and who officially represents the city on the state, national, and international levels, is a component in the majority of council-manager systems.

For municipalities, counties, or other comparable territories, the council-manager form of local government is utilized. Along with mayor-council governance, it is one of the two most popular types of local government in the US. It is also popular in Ireland. For city and county governments, the council-manager model is also utilized in Canada and many other nations including Odessa, Texas.

Interdependency in Federalism generally means that:
cestrela7 [59]

Answer:

The correct answer is D. Interdependency in Federalism generally means that the States and the National Government work together to accomplish a common goal.

Explanation:

Interdependence implies a situation in which several factors work together to achieve a common goal, and in turn depend on each other to achieve those goals.

Regarding the political organization of the United States, the federalist system implies the existence of a federal government and, in turn, state governments of each of the states that make up the Union.

There is an interdependence between the federal government and the state governments, since these entities work together with the objective of improving the lives of their citizens, while seeking the common objective of enforcing the laws, managing resources and ensuring the justice in the territories in which they have competence.
